From:
Hugh Percy (3rd Duke of Northumberland)
To:
Sir John Herschel
Date:
[3 September 1835]
Source of text:
RS:HS 13.349
Summary:
Accepts JH's suggestion about using the offered money for publication costs [see JH's 1835-6-12]; is concerned about the telescope at Cambridge, as G. B. Airy has left for Greenwich; final comments on the comet's effects and the weather.
